Berlin Police Halt Search for Escaped Wallaby in Kladow

Officials judge the animal no threat, leaving recovery to the owner.

Overview

  • The small kangaroo remains at large in the Kladow area near Sakrower Landstraße and Sakrower Kirchweg after fleeing into woods by the Havel.
  • Police ended active efforts after unsuccessful attempts with blankets and dog-style catch loops, citing no public danger and assigning further capture efforts to the owner and local forester.
  • Authorities describe the animal as a likely wallaby about 70–80 centimeters tall, with sightings corroborated by nighttime videos on social media.
  • Members of the public are urged to keep their distance and report sightings to the district veterinary office or police rather than attempting a capture.
  • BILD reports the animal belongs to publisher Jakob Augstein and says an unknown person may have opened the enclosure gate, a claim not confirmed by officials.
